SpiceJet boosts finances with Rs 316 Crore infusion amidst workforce reduction

SpiceJet on Thursday announced that it has successfully raised an additional Rs 316 crore, bringing its total raised funds to Rs 1,060 crore through a preferential share issue. This development follows the company’s recent decision to reduce its workforce by 10-15%.

In January, SpiceJet received the first tranche of funds amounting to Rs 744 crore through the allotment of securities on a preferential basis. This initial investment marked the beginning of SpiceJet’s efforts to raise fresh capital of Rs 2,250 crore through the issuance of securities.
